Isotopes make annual payment to Albuquerque: $1.3M+
If it’s the beginning of the season, it’s time for the Albuquerque Isotopes (Class AAA; Pacific Coast League) to make the annual rent payment to the city. This year’s check: $1,371,412.73. (more…)

Ten tossed after Aces/Isotopes brawl
It was an epic baseball brawl in the Pacific Coast League, with nine players and Aces manager Phil Nevin tossed after a benches-clearing incident between Reno and the Albuquerque Isotopes Saturday night. Great ballpark crowds greet Independence Day games
Record crowds in Albuquerque and Winston-Salem, a record-setting homestand in Colorado Springs, over 6,000 fans braving the cresting Mississippi River in Davenport, and sellouts in Omaha, Richmond and Birmingham were among the attendance highlights on the Fourth of July. Isotopes’ Olivo goes Mike Tyson on teammate
This should be one of the most unusual MiLB stories of the year: Alex Guerrero had part of his ear bitten off by Miguel Olivo when the two Albuquerque Isotopes (Class AAA; Pacific Coast League) scuffled in a dugout dispute.
